Pharmacy Residency Programs

Our pharmacy residency programs prepare you to be a highly skilled clinical pharmacotherapist.

The pharmacy residency programs at NYU Langone Health provide hands-on clinical training enhanced by participation in hospital-wide committees and activities that guide effective and safe medication use. This intensive and individualized experience prepares each resident for a successful career as a highly qualified clinical pharmacotherapist in a variety of practice settings. In addition to clinical rotations, residents contribute to educational programs and services across the health system. Research skills are developed under the guidance of our preceptors through completion of both a medication use evaluation and scholarly project suitable for publication.

Specialized Clinical Training for Pharmacy Residents

As a resident in our program, you train with highly skilled clinical pharmacotherapists who are board-certified in their specialized clinical areas. Our vision is to provide optimal pharmaceutical services to all patients.

Our clinical pharmacotherapy specialists practice collaboratively with physician colleagues at NYU Langone; the service we provide is an essential component of the multidisciplinary care we provide patients.

Clinical pharmacy services and rotations cover many adult and pediatric settings, including critical care, internal medicine, cardiology, infectious diseases, emergency medicine, solid organ and bone marrow transplant, and hematology–oncology.

Our core mission is to provide high-quality patient care by optimizing the use of medications and ensuring their safe distribution and administration. We contribute to educational programs and services throughout NYU Langone Health. Team members have assisted in establishing the Antimicrobial Stewardship Program and Antithrombotic Stewardship Program, developing medication usage protocols, and providing leadership for medication-related clinical research. We are actively involved in various hospital-wide committees that guide effective and safe medication use and monitoring.

Residency training occurs throughout locations at NYU Langone, including our state-of-the-art pharmacy in Tisch Hospital. The pharmacy team consists of more than 75 pharmacists, 65 technicians, and more than 30 clinical and operational preceptors. We provide 24-hour pharmacy services, including medication dispensing via Swisslog robotic technology. A USP 797–compliant HEPA-filtered clean room utilizes the DoseEdge pharmacy workflow management system to ensure the accurate preparation of intravenous admixtures. Our automated dispensing device monitoring system (Pandora) accurately and safely dispenses narcotic medications. The use of these and other new technologies has allowed pharmacists who work in various pharmacy satellites to expand their role beyond dispensing in order to provide direct patient care.
